Better together: a community- hospital integrative model of healthcare as a practical solution for providing excellence in endocrinology care in an era of limited resources.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

The demand for endocrinology services is growing worldwide, particularly among minority and underserved populations, mainly due to the rapid global increase of diabetes. The medical education of endocrinologists is a resource consuming process and is mainly hospital-based. Yet, given the chronic nature of endocrine morbidity, the greatest demand for endocrinology services is in the community. However, an isolated endocrinologist cannot cope with the rapid changes in the field. Limited funding of hospital facilities does not allow for the establishment of a freestanding endocrine-center; thus, the Community- Hospital Integrative Model of Healthcare (Co-HIMH) was developed and implemented in an Israeli government hospital and is presented as an approach for achieving excellence in endocrinology care.

AIM

To describe the design, function and challenges of the Co-HIMH.

MODEL DESCRIPTION

Originally, three pillars: 1) the hospital unit as a regional expertise resource, 2) Co-HIMH endocrine providers participating in both community and hospital services, and 3) integrated information flow between health-care providers, supported the integration between hospital and community networks.

RESULTS

The community and hospital endocrine human resources were increased to create attainable and accessible endocrine services in the community and hospital. Collaborative interaction between healthcare providers increased both continuity of care and efficient patient navigation. Endocrine hospital referrals for specialized procedures have grown. Within this area of low socioeconomic status, continued medical endocrine education was conducted introducing state-of-the-art treatments. The essence of these achievements was maintained by continuous training of fellows. During the years that the Co-HIMH operated, it certified 14 % of all endocrinology fellows in Israel. Unresolved issues regarding employee rights and formalization of the Co-HIMH status are significant challenges.

CONCLUSIONS

In the era of limited resources and increased healthcare demand, creative infrastructures are required. This article provides a successful example of a preliminary model and proposes future needed modifications.

摘要

背景

全球范围内,内分泌科服务的需求不断增长,尤其是在少数族裔和医疗服务不足的人群中,这主要归因于全球糖尿病患者数量的迅速增加。内分泌科医生的医学教育是一个资源消耗过程,且主要以医院为基础。然而,鉴于内分泌疾病的慢性特点,社区对内分泌科服务的需求最大。然而,孤立的内分泌科医生无法应对该领域的快速变化。医院设施资金有限,无法建立独立的内分泌中心;因此,在以色列一家政府医院开发并实施了社区 - 医院综合医疗模式(Co - HIMH),并将其作为实现卓越内分泌护理的一种方法进行介绍。

目的

描述Co - HIMH的设计、功能及挑战。

模式描述

最初,三个支柱支撑着医院和社区网络之间的整合:1)作为区域专业资源的医院科室;2)参与社区和医院服务的Co - HIMH内分泌服务提供者;3)医疗服务提供者之间的整合信息流。

结果

增加了社区和医院的内分泌人力资源,以便在社区和医院提供可实现且可及的内分泌服务。医疗服务提供者之间的协作互动提高了护理的连续性和患者就医的效率。内分泌科医院专科手术转诊量有所增加。在这个社会经济地位较低的地区,开展了持续的医学内分泌教育,引入了最新的治疗方法。这些成就的精髓通过对住院医师的持续培训得以保持。在Co - HIMH运营的几年间,它认证了以色列所有内分泌科住院医师的14%。关于员工权利和Co - HIMH地位正规化的未解决问题是重大挑战。

结论

在资源有限且医疗需求增加的时代,需要有创造性的基础设施。本文提供了一个初步模式的成功范例,并提出了未来所需的改进措施。
